A group of friends wants to go to the amusement park. They have $89.50 to spend on parking and admission. Parking is $7.75, and tickets cost $27.25 per person, including tax. Write and solve an equation which can be used to determine pp, the number of people who can go to the amusement park.

Answers

Answer:

7.75 +27.25p = 89.50p = 3; 3 people can go the the amusement park

Step-by-step explanation:

Given parking costs $7.75 and admission costs $27.25, you want an equation and its solution for the number of people (p) who can go to the amusement park for $89.50.

Equation

The equation relates the total of costs to the total of funds available. The cost will be the total of 7.75 for parking and 27.25p for admission for p people.

  7.75 +27.25p = 89.50

Solution

This 2-step equation is solved by subtracting 7.75, then dividing by the coefficient of p.

  7.75 +27.25p = 89.50 . . . . . equation

  27.25p = 81.75 . . . . . . . . . . . subtract 7.75

  p = 3 .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. divide by 27.25

3 people can go to the amusement park for $89.50.

You find 400 mg of a substance that has a half-life of 20 days. What is it's daily rate of decay? Round answers to four decimal places.

Answers

The daily rate of decay is approximately equal to 0.0347 days⁻¹.

What is the rate of decay of a substance?

According to the statement, we find that a substance is under a decay process, whose differential equation is introduced below:

dm(t) / dt = - k · m(t)       (1)

Where:

m(t) - Current mass of a substance, in miligrams.k - Rate of decay, in 1 / day.

The half-life of the substance is the time needed for a substance to decrease its mass by half. The rate of decay can be found in terms of half-life:

k = (㏑ 2) / t'                   (2)

Then, the daily rate of decay of the substance is:

k = (㏑ 2) / (20 days)

k ≈ 0.0347 day⁻¹

Solve each system by elimination.
4x+2y = 4 , 6x + 2y = 8

Answers

By elimination, the solution of the system of equations, 4x + 2y = 4 and 6x + 2y = 8, is (2 , -2).

A system of equations is a set of two or more equations which includes common variables. To solve system of equations, we must find the value of the unknown variables used in the equations that must satisfy all the equations.

There are three methods that can be used to solve system of equations.

1. Elimination

2. Substitution

3. Graphing

Using the elimination method, given two equations in x and y, a variable should be eliminated by adding/subtracting the two equations.

Subtracting the two equations will eliminate the variable y.

6x + 2y = 8     (equation 2)

4x + 2y = 4     (equation 1)

2x + 0y = 4

x = 2

Substitute the value of x to any of the two equations and solve for y.

6x + 2y = 8     (equation 2)

6(2) +2y = 8

2y = 8 - 12

2y = -4

y = -2

Hence, the solution of the system of equations is (2 , -2).
